			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Yesterday, I joined Twitter. I am not sure why I waited so long, but it seemed one of those things that I would be terrible at. You know the kind I am talking about&#8230;.ANYTHING to do with technology.</p>
<p>Surprisingly though, it was real easy to set up and get started. I started &#8216;following&#8217; a few of my favorite bloggers and friends, such as <a title="PFIncome" href="http://passivefamilyincome.com">Passive Family Income</a> and <a title="Smart Passive Income" href="http://smartpassiveincome.com">Smart Passive Income</a>. I also searched through a few of their friends and elected to follow those people that I have read and enjoyed during the past 3 months.</p>
<p>Since I like it when the tweets are posted immediately for me to read, I installed <a title="Twhirl" href="http://twhirl.org">twhirl</a>, which is really pretty cool. It is basically an instant messenger that I keep running in the background. I have no idea why I was so afraid to join.</p>
